Abstract
A retarding field scanning electron microscope for imaging a specimen is described. The microscope includes a scanning deflection assembly configured for scanning an electron beam over the specimen, one or more controllers in communication with the scanning deflection assembly for controlling a scanning pattern of the electron beam, and a combined magnetic-electrostatic objection lens configured for focusing the electron beam, wherein the objective lens includes a magnetic lens portion and an electrostatic lens portion. The electrostatic lens portion includes an first electrode configured to be biased to a high potential, and a second electrode disposed between the first electrode and the specimen plane, the second electrode being configured to be biased to a potential lower than the first electrode, wherein the second electrode is configured for providing a retarding field of the retarding field scanning electron microscope.
